Bankroll Management: The Foundation of a Winning Strategy

Bankroll management is arguably the most critical aspect of responsible gambling. It’s the art of managing your money to ensure you can continue playing for as long as you want, and to avoid chasing losses. Before you even place your first bet, decide how much you’re willing to spend. This is your bankroll. Stick to it. Seriously. It’s easy to get caught up in the excitement and start chasing losses, but that’s a surefire way to empty your pockets. Set a budget and stick to it, no matter what. Divide your bankroll into smaller units for each session. This helps you manage your money more effectively and prevents you from losing your entire bankroll in one go. For example, if you have a $100 bankroll, you might decide to play in $10 sessions. If you lose your $10, take a break or move on to something else. Don’t try to win it back immediately.

Know when to walk away. This is crucial. If you’re on a losing streak, it’s often best to take a break. Come back later with a fresh perspective. Similarly, if you’re on a winning streak, consider setting a win limit. When you reach that limit, cash out and enjoy your winnings. Don’t let greed get the better of you.

Responsible Gambling: Keeping the Fun Alive

Gambling should be a form of entertainment, not a source of stress or financial hardship. Responsible gambling is all about playing within your means and knowing when to stop. Set limits on your spending and time. Before you start gambling, decide how much money you’re willing to spend and how much time you’re willing to dedicate to the activity. Stick to these limits, no matter what. Don’t chase losses. It’s a common mistake, but it’s a recipe for disaster. If you’re on a losing streak, don’t try to win back your losses by betting more. This can lead to even bigger losses. Take breaks. Gambling can be addictive, so it’s important to take regular breaks to clear your head and avoid getting carried away. Don’t gamble when you’re feeling stressed, upset, or under the influence of alcohol or drugs. These factors can impair your judgment and lead to poor decisions. Seek help if you need it. If you’re struggling with a gambling problem, don’t be afraid to seek help. There are many resources available, such as Gamblers Anonymous and the Gambling Helpline.

Remember, gambling is meant to be fun. If it’s no longer enjoyable, it’s time to take a break or seek help. Your well-being is the most important thing.
